= psphot Extended Source Fit 20130712 tag = This page discusses some experiments where we ran psphot on simulated images using the current ipp tag ipp-20130712 This can be compared to the results with the ipp trunk discussed [wiki:psphot_extended_source_fit here] The 40 simulated images were provided last year by Peter Draper for use in testing the psphot kron radius and magnitude code. They were constructed using E Bertin's SkyMaker program. === Sersic Index === If we look at the sersic index for all galaxies we get the following histogram.
